I'm trying to include a spatial correlation structure to an ANOVA
one-way GLS model. First, I fitted a simple model asuming uncorrelated
errors and plot the residuals variogram which verified the spatial
autocorrelation.
The corStructure seems to be a mixture between to spherical structures
(2 ranges). So, before adding complexity to the model, I tried to fit a
few models with basic predefined corStructures and then looking at their
residuals variograms. Including correlation results in smallers AICs
than without asuming correlation, but the variograms still showing
spatial correlation of residuals. 

How can I bluid a spatial correlation structure including this
sphericals features?
